YEREVAN. – Prosperous Armenia and ARF Dashnaktsutyun parties have justified hopes for forming majority in the parliament together with the Republican Party of Armenia, human rights advocate Larisa Alaverdyan said.

Speaking about the latest meeting of the political parties representatives with the Armenian leader, Larisa Alaverdyan, head of Against Legal Arbitrariness NGO, said ARF had always pointed to common grounds for cooperation on constitutional reforms. As to Prosperous Armenia, the first sharp statements on constitutional reforms were not justified, Alaverdyan added.

President Serzh Sargsyan on Wednesday started the series of his talks with Armenia’s political forces regarding the proposed constitutional reform in the country. He has already met with Prosperous Armenia and ARF Dashnaktsutyun, and Orinats Yerkir representatives.
